Onsite training is becoming more and more common today as corporations are looking for ways to train their personnel without having to pay for travel.  The prevalence of computers today have made onsite training more necessary than ever before.  There are many benefits to this type of training that benefit not only the corporation but also the employee who is being trained.

One of the biggest benefits is the ability to be trained in an environment that is familiar.  Many studies have shown that people who are trained in a familiar environment learn better than those who are in an unfamiliar environment.  When you are able to learn in a familiar environment the trainee will be better able to focus on the new material instead of their surroundings.

In addition,Benefits of Onsite Training Articles having training onsite is preferential because of the cost savings.  Instead of paying to send people to receive training elsewhere, corporations are choosing to train onsite because it saves a lot of money.  Even if the corporation has to pay for people to come to them or has to pay for a program, this is usually much more affordable than paying for several people to travel whenever training is necessary.

In the case of a computer class, it can be beneficial for the entire staff of teams of staff members to be trained together.  This will allow the employees to work together to solve problems or discuss concerns.  The employees will feel more comfortable with one another and the new information when they learn together.

Onsite training is often preferable to many corporations because they are able to customize the learning experience.  If the business has specific training requirements this can often be worked into the program, schedule, or time frame.  Being able to customize the training program is important to more organizations than not.

As you can see, onsite training has a lot of benefits.  More and more organizations have moved to onsite training for at least some of their needs and it is estimated that more will move in this direction in the near future.  The days of having to travel to different areas to have employees trained are behind us.  Computers and technology have allowed us to deliver training and information to a group of people just about anywhere at any time.
